Output 75325289cd665f86661090497e590410b9447df14aa29f2d60e01d15318cb338:3

value
412524
script pubkey
OP_0 OP_PUSHBYTES_20 c25bf9a8047dbf59b72ad778f17ec1c16fa2ee3d
address
bc1qcfdln2qy0kl4nde26au0zlkpc9h69m3a32f537
transaction
75325289cd665f86661090497e590410b9447df14aa29f2d60e01d15318cb338
spent
true